M State relies on its rebounding and defensive toughness, especially this year since they don't have a great scoring team. They also have a better coach than 95% of the teams they face .
However, Marquette is used to being outrebounded and winning anyway. They have also played many tough interior defenses and beat those teams too. They have a driving/ kickout style that nullifies good interior defenses, and a real good pick and roll game. Despite facing quite a few good defenses and being continually out rebounded, they've only lost one game in the last 2 months.
I'm sure it'll be a tough game, but I think Warriors will prevail

No. 7 Michigan State takes aim at No. 2 Marquette in the second round of the NCAA Tournament. The two sides met at the Big Dance in 2007, with the Spartans scoring a 61-49 first-round victory. Marquette enters this match riding a 10-game win streak.
